This a book content number of important subjects related by calculation of atomic properties for ground and excited states of carbon and like ions by using hartree-fock approximation where we study number of wave function such as two -particles density ,two-particles radial density function , one particle radial density function , one particle expectation values ,inter- particles expectation values , standard deviation in addition to calculate all energies of the system as attractive potential energy , repulsion potential energy , total potential energy ,kinetic energy and total energy of the system . All these atomic properties are normalization and the calculation by using atomic units .This properties are very important in industrial applications especially related with semiconductors materials. qassim
